Sonia gets another jolt, in MP this time
Bhopal, Oct 14 (UNI) In the wake of cancellation of her rally at Rae Bareli, United Progressive Alliance Chairperson and Congress President Sonia Gandhi received yet another jolt from the Madhya Pradesh government as the latter denied her permission to address a party rally at the historic Lal Parade Ground here on October 19.
''In a communique to the party, Special Armed Force Deputy Inspector-General (Central Zone) Sanjeev Sharma expressed inability to provide the venue for the rally as 'Police Memorial Day' will be observed on October 21 and preparations for the same had already begun at the venue from October 6,'' said Madhya Pradesh Congress Committee President Suresh Pachouri.
Despite the police version, Mr Pachouri did not rule out the ruling Bharatiya Janata Party's influence on state police officers.
